## Retrying Failed Exports

Welcome aboard! Exports on Parcelroot fail more often than you'd expect — usually a timeout on big customer datasets. Don't panic: just requeue the job from the Exports dashboard and it'll pick up where it left off. Retry up to three times before escalating to the pipeline team. Step-by-step instructions with screenshots are on the internal page below.

wiki page, tadug-yagap: https://jira.qorvelsys.internal/pages/browse/display/projects/5e6c

**Q: Why did my request get a 429 from the Tollgate gateway?**

Tollgate enforces per-service token buckets: 200 requests/minute default, bursts up to 50. Limits are keyed on the calling service identity, not IP. If you're reviewing code that retries on 429, check it honors the Retry-After header and backs off exponentially — hammering the gateway triggers a temporary ban. Custom limits require a quota entry in the gateway config repo, approved by the platform team. For quota increases or disputes, email the gateway owners at the address below.

escalation mailbox, fahaf-bajep: druael@lumiccorp.internal

# Greenhouse Controller: Environments & Sensor Drift

The Verdanix controller runs in three environments: bench, pilot house, and the production greenhouses. Humidity and CO2 sensors drift noticeably after about six weeks, so each environment applies its own correction offsets. Bench uses raw readings; pilot and production apply calibration curves updated during the monthly recalibration window. If readings look off, check the last calibration date before blaming hardware. Each environment loads these values at startup:

settings of tagag-fafof:
holiel:
  pin: 4034
  tenant: norys
  seal: seal_c0ae53f1
  metrics_host: metrics.holiel.zarqelcorp.example
  standby_team: drumir
  escalation: sorius-aldath
  nonce: b972ce

Key ceremony checklist, item 6 — Thistledown inventory reconciliation. Quick one for the reviewer: before we cut the new signing key, make sure the nightly reconciliation job on the Copperfen warehouse data has finished, otherwise the count deltas get signed with the old key and we chase ghosts for a week. Once it's green, unlock the ceremony workstation using the recovery passphrase below.

strongbox words: lamwyn-istax-tamvan-beldor-pelax-norys-kasdor-wenmir-kelax-ralix-holir-silok-ulawyn